Act of turning around an axis
The term Rotation refers to the action and result of rotating, that is, turning around an axis. Rotation is a movement basically of change of orientation, so that given any point of the same it will remain at a constant distance from the axis of rotation.
Typical movement of the planet earth and that marks the beginning of day and night
Furthermore, Rotation turns out to be one of the movements made by the EarthBecause the aforementioned planet, being an ellipsoid body flattened by the poles, performs four main movements: translation, nutation, precession and the aforementioned rotation.
With respect to the rotation of the earth, it is the movement that rotate on itself along the earth's axis, imaginary this one of course, that passes through the poles.
A complete revolution of the earth if the sun is taken as a reference takes 24 hours. The solar day therefore has 24 hours, while if the stars are taken as a parameter, the complete turn lasts 23 hours, 56 minutes and 4 seconds. The difference appears from the advancement of the earth in its orbit.
The rotation of the earth with its proximity to the sun is what determines the day and night. That region of planet earth that faces the sun will be the one that will have day, while the other part, that is, in the rest of the world it will be night, not receiving sunlight until the rotation.
The ecliptic is that curved line by which the sun seems to rotate in its apparent movement from the earth. The obliquity of this line is the angle of 23.5 that the earth's axis makes with respect to the normal of the line. This inclination is what causes at the poles there are long months of light and dark depending on the incidence of solar rays.

Crop rotation
Crop rotation It is the variety of alternative plantings, or failing that simultaneously, that are implemented to prevent the land from running out in the exclusive feeding of a single plant species and also with the mission of avoiding pests and ensuring better care of the soil.
Among the various variants that are proposed for crop rotation, we can highlight that of supplanting the sowing of cereals by that of legumes. In other words, the idea is that the alternating crops do not belong to the same familybotany than above.
Experts advise that if, for example, vegetables are planted that demand a lot of requirements nutritionally, once the harvest is over and harvested, the ideal is to replace the proposal for give him air to the land in question and for example plant legumes that will enrich the land by fixing nitrogen.
